Looking for baptism of Lydia Cabell(Cable) of Farley
« on: Saturday 10 May 14 10:16 BST (UK) »
Hi,
I am looking for the baptism and family of Lydia Cabell, who was from Farley (part of Pitton and Farley).

I know she married George Roberts of Britford on 1 April 1793, and she was stated to be of Britford in the marriage record. 

However, there is a bastardy order dated 5 June 1792, which states she is of Farley, and George Rabbits was from Britford, and a female child was born.

Lydia Roberts died in the workhouse, aged 80, in 1848 and is buried at Britford.

So I would expect her baptism to be around 1768.

I would be grateful if anyone could locate her baptism and help me find her parents and other brothers and sisters.
